Each project is accompanied with a project specific grading rubric. My rubrics are designed to
give directions/outline of the project criteria. Rubrics outline the categories students will be
graded on. Rubrics need to be turned in with each project. Each student receives a rubric at the
beginning of the project so if lost, students can print a new rubric from my school website.

BEFORE BEGINNING a project the following needs to happen:
1. ALL PROJECTS are required to be PLANNED out well with evidence of at least 2 different
sketches.
2. Completed sketches need to be reviewed by a peer and feedback given.
3. Final chosen sketch needs to be reviewed/discussed with instructor.
4. Technical skill quiz needs to be passed prior to beginning project.
